Commit Graph

19 Commits

Author SHA1 Message Date
krolxon 549d1213f5 add fastfetch configuration, remove redundant packages 2026-01-12 20:19:20 +05:30
krolxon 75735c9873 install.sh: install dependencies automaticallyr 2026-01-12 14:35:20 +05:30
krolxon 334eaefdeb install.sh: refactoring 2026-01-09 14:44:08 +05:30
krolxon cdd7d036c7 install.sh: add check for stow prerequisite 2026-01-08 12:50:05 +05:30
krolxon 38e5a0be3b remove redundant paru install 2026-01-08 12:26:46 +05:30
krolxon 4ddf45c07f change the order of installation, install everything with paru at the end 2026-01-08 12:25:11 +05:30
krolxon 1658e9527a add better error handling for install script, add --yes flag. 2026-01-07 23:06:08 +05:30
krolxon 37a6873ac3 use gum for pretty prompts 2026-01-07 21:12:01 +05:30
krolxon 5368d9fc54 install.sh: change nvim config remote url to non-ssh 2026-01-05 23:45:05 +05:30
krolxon 80285dc619 change nvidia drivers to generalized gpu drivers 2026-01-05 00:07:14 +05:30
krolxon 24ee83b90f install.sh: add SUCCESS log as well 2026-01-01 22:13:35 +05:30
krolxon 177845352d install.sh: prevent user from running this script as root 2026-01-01 18:12:58 +05:30
krolxon b1341a67b1 install.sh: add keyd.service setup 2026-01-01 17:49:36 +05:30
krolxon 16cc31b947 install.sh: add logging 2026-01-01 13:45:31 +05:30
krolxon 5e70d48105 move libreoffice, torbrowser to optional packages 2025-12-18 20:30:48 +05:30
krolxon 80cda2bb65 install.sh: split packages into seperate files 2025-12-10 13:42:50 +05:30
krolxon 371950d900 install.sh: add nvim, and shell change logic 2025-12-10 13:00:56 +05:30
krolxon ad02f786d7 install.sh: stow, delete conflicting files if they exist 2025-12-09 15:30:45 +05:30
krolxon 0dfb61b9fb add install script 2025-12-09 14:45:50 +05:30